Synthesis, crystal structures and luminescence properties of lanthanide complexes with a tridentate salicylamide-type ligand

Six lanthanide nitrato complexes [Ln = La (1), Nd (2), Eu (3), Gd (4), Tb (5), Er (6)] with a tridentate salicylamide-type ligand, 2-(2-(diisopropylamino) -2-oxoethoxy)-N-(pyridin-2-ylmethyl)benzamide (L), have been synthesized. All complexes were characterized by elemental analysis, IR, TGA and conductivity measurements. The structures of 2, 3 and 4 were determined by X-ray single-crystal diffraction and their general formulae were shown to be [LnL(NO3)3(H2O)]·CH3CN. These data indicate the tridentate salicylamide-type ligand could effectively chelate the lanthanide ions to conform to a 1:1 metal-to-ligand stoichiometry. The luminescence properties of the europium and terbium complexes were also investigated.
